- The marked price of a table is ₹ 3000 and is available at successive discounts of 20 % and 10 % respectively. If there is an additional discount of 5 % on cash payment, then what is the cash price of the table?
- ₹ 2400
- ₹ 2160
- ₹ 2100
- ₹ 2052
Answer: d
- A certain sum becomes ₹ 5290 in 2 years and ₹ 6083.50 in 3 years at C. I. The rate of interest per annum is
- 10 %
- 12 %
- 15 %
- 16? %
Answer: c
- A person borrowed ₹ 500@3 % per annum S. I and ₹ 600 at the rate of 4 % per annum on the agreement that the whole amount will be returned only when the total interest becomes ₹ 126. The number of years, after which the borrowed sum is to be returned, is
- 2
- 3
- 4
- 5
Answer: b
- A sum of ₹ 12,000 doubles in 5 years at C. I. What will be the amount after 20 years?
- ₹ 1,20, 000
- ₹ 1,92, 000
- ₹ 1,24, 000
- ₹ 96,000
Answer: b
- A person sold 320 mangoes for the C. P. Of 400 mangoes. His gain percent is
- 10 %
- 15 %
- 12 %
- 25 %
Answer: d
- A person bought some oranges at the rate of ₹ 10 per dozen and bought the same amount of oranges at the rate of ₹ 8 per dozen. He sold these oranges at the rate of ₹ 11 per dozen and gained ₹ 120. The total number of oranges bought by him was
- 30 dozen
- 40 dozen
- 50 dozen
- 60 dozen
Answer: d
- On selling a certain commodity for ₹ 425, there is as much gain as loss on selling it for ₹ 355. The C. P. Of the commodity is
- ₹ 370
- ₹ 385
- ₹ 390
- ₹ 400
Answer: c
- A sum of ₹ 800 amounts to ₹ 920 in three years at S. I. If the rate of interest is increased by 5 % then the amount will increase to
- ₹ 950
- ₹ 980
- ₹ 1010
- ₹ 1040
Answer: d
